Tender and Delicious Braised Mackerel with Radish

Recipe Info

  • Category : Main dish
  • Ingredient Category : Seafood
  • Occasion : Everyday
  • Cooking : Braise
  • Servings : 2 servings
  • Cooking Time : Within 30 minutes
  • Difficulty : Intermediate

Main Ingredients
  • 600g prepared mackerel (cut into approx. 2-3 pieces)
  • 200g Korean radish (cut into thick slices, about 1.5cm thick)
  • 1 Cheongyang pepper (finely chopped)
  • 1 Red chili pepper (finely chopped)
  • 1/2 Green onion (cut into large pieces)
  • 400ml Anchovy broth (or water)

Delicious Braising Sauce
  • 2 Tbsp Gochugaru (Korean chili flakes)
  • 4 Tbsp Soy sauce
  • 1 Tbsp Minced garlic
  • 1 Tbsp Cheongju (rice wine)
  • 1/2 Tbsp Oligodang (corn syrup or rice syrup)
  • 1 tsp Sesame oil
  • 1 tsp Toasted sesame seeds
  • 1/2 tsp Ginger powder (or a little minced ginger)
  • A pinch of black pepper

Cooking Instructions

Step 1

To effectively remove any fishy smell, soak the fresh mackerel in rice water for about 10 minutes. This step before cooking will ensure a much cleaner and tastier braised dish.

Step 2

To make the delicious braising sauce, add 2 tablespoons of gochugaru (Korean chili flakes) to a bowl.

Step 3

Add 4 tablespoons of soy sauce.

Step 4

Generously add 1 tablespoon of minced garlic.

Step 5

Add 1 tablespoon of cheongju (rice wine) to eliminate any lingering odors and enhance the savory flavor.

Step 6

Add 1/2 tablespoon of oligodang (or corn syrup/rice syrup) for a touch of sweetness.

Step 7

Stir in 1 teaspoon of sesame oil for added aroma.

Step 8

Finally, add 1 teaspoon of toasted sesame seeds for a nutty finish.

Step 9

Add 1/2 teaspoon of ginger powder (or a tiny amount of minced fresh ginger) for a subtle warmth and fragrance.

Step 10

Finally, add a pinch of black pepper and mix all the ingredients thoroughly to create a flavorful braising sauce. Making the sauce in advance can help speed up the cooking process.

Step 11

Arrange the thickly sliced Korean radish (about 200g) at the bottom of the pot. Placing the radish first prevents the mackerel from sticking to the bottom and allows the radish to absorb the delicious sauce, making it even tastier.

Step 12

Pour the prepared 400ml of anchovy broth (or water) into the pot and bring it to a boil over high heat. Once the broth starts boiling, proceed to the next step.

Step 13

Carefully place the mackerel, which has been soaked in rice water, on top of the radish slices. As the fish cooks, its juices will meld with the refreshing flavor of the radish.

Step 14

Evenly pour the prepared braising sauce over the mackerel. Bring to a boil over high heat, then reduce the heat to medium-low and simmer until the sauce is reduced by about half. Basting the fish with the sauce occasionally will help the flavors penetrate deeper into both the mackerel and the radish.

Step 15

Prepare the green onion, cut into large pieces (about 1/2 stalk).

Step 16

Slice 1 red chili pepper to add a visually appealing color.

Step 17

Add 1 Cheongyang pepper, chopped, for a touch of spice. Finally, add the prepared green onion, red chili pepper, and Cheongyang pepper, and simmer for just 1 more minute to complete this delicious braised mackerel with radish. Be careful not to overcook, as the vegetables might become too soft.
